Casuals make it 11 out 11, and another bonus point.

Kesteven 7 points Nottingham Casuals 31
11th straight win in the league, hitting 53 league points , whilst amassing 9 try bonus points.
5 tries in total, 4 before ½ time and the try bonus point, a fifth try in the second half, against a penalty try to Kesteven.
Casuals much changed side can be proud of their performance, late withdrawals bringing in several players, who served Casuals proud.

The weather played a major part in the game, with temperatures hovering just above freezing, a strong downfield wind, and for the second week a barrage of rain throughout, making conditions extremely unpleasant for players as well as the intrepid spectators who made the trip to support, getting their reward in another dominant display.
(Not so good if you’re stationed on the wing.)

Casuals played with the wind in the first half, and that proved crucial as the game rolled out.
The first scrum came within seconds as the ref adjudged the kick had not reached the 10 metre line, strange as it had crossed the line without being touched, but Casuals were marched back to the centre.
Certainly caused some raised eyebrows.
However it didn’t cause any great problem to the visitors, as they made their way back upfield.
16 minutes. Andy Crimmins, fielding a kick out by Kesteven, broke through the defences, and found Dan in close support to cross for the 1st try. 0 – 5
The 2nd try came from a well practiced tactic. A kick to touch from a penalty, and Matt Fox went over from the maul to make it 10 nil.
The 3rd try followed almost immediately. Kesteven’s kick off went to Brodie Howatson, and he found acres of room as the hosts defensive line was almost inactive as he raced through, offloading to Jon Ackroyd just short of the try line, and he had a short run in for the touchdown, the conversion following from Mark Higgins. 17 to nil
The 4th and last try of the half was a result of some great interpassing.
Matt Fox made the initial run, Kieran Maisonnet carried on the run, linking with Kris Jakuba, sending Andy Crimmins in, with Higgins adding the conversion. 24 – nil, and the try bonus point.
Unfortunately captain Stu Williams was despatched to the sin bin four minutes from ½ time by Sir, adjudging his tackle to be illegal, not dangerous, just a bit high.
Casuals 2nd half play was not quite as dominant,
Any penalties were run, as kicks to touch were ruled out, as they had to contend with the increasing wind.
Casuals also seemed concede an inordinate number of penalties, Kesteven using the wind to push Casuals back.
Maisonnet’s run took Casuals deep into Kesteven’s half, but the ball was lost forward
Fortunately Kesteven messed up at scrum, and Henry Franklin helped himself to the try, with a run in under the posts, Higgins adding another conversion, completing Casuals’ scoring.
Casuals then found themselves on the defence as the referee deemed they were constantly in breach of the laws, especially at the scrum.
A collapse on the 10 metre line was followed by a second close to Casuals’ try line, which was enough to earn Kesteven a penalty try. No warning, no reset, bang thank you, no yellow card.
With the pitch getting increasingly cut up and wet, a bit of empathy might have been in order.

No matter, Casuals had no problem in closing out the game without any further drama.
Win number 11 under the belt, and off the carol singing.

Thank you to Kesteven for the hospitality, the warming meal, and a decent pint of Bateman’s.
